Removing
1. We prepare the car for work (see "Preparing the car for maintenance and repair").
2. Disconnect the catalytic converter from the exhaust pipe (see above, "Catalytic converter - replacement").
3. Key by 13 mm unscrew the two nuts securing the clamping bar and remove it from the bracket studs.
4. Key by 13 mm unscrew the two bolts securing the bracket to the cylinder block.
5. Remove the bracket.
6. With a slotted screwdriver, we bend the edges of the locking plates of the nuts securing the exhaust pipe to the exhaust manifold.
7. socket wrench by 13 mm with an extension, unscrew the four nuts securing the exhaust pipe to the exhaust manifold.
8. Remove the front pipe.
9. Remove the gasket from the studs.
Installation
We install the exhaust pipe in reverse order, installing a new gasket.
We replace damaged, deformed nuts and locking plates.
